  1. Dissolving of Ionic Solids

  2. How Ionic solids dissolve • Called solvation. • Water breaks the + and - charged pieces apart and surround them.

Solids will dissolve if the attractive force of the water molecules is stronger than the attractive force of the crystal. • If not the solids are insoluble. • Water doesn’t dissolve nonpolar molecules because it the water molecules can’t hold onto them. • The water molecule hold onto each other and separate from the polar molecules.
